Black Queens thrash Benin in International friendly
The Black Queens as part of putting the team in shape for their upcoming assignment locked horns with Benin on Sunday in Cotonou.
Ghana with a three goal lead in the first half, had an easy pass to harvest a 3-0 victory.
Princess Owusu scored her debut national team goal in the 37th minute after Princella Adubea had opened the scoring 9 minutes earlier.
Before, Evelyn Badu scored right at the end of half time with a delightful volley to make it 3-0 for Black Queens at half time.
The host, Benin failed to impress and could not found antidote to coach Nora Häuptle tactics as they never came good.
The last two minutes, saw end to end action but the Black Queens kept their composure to keep a cleansheet at full time.
The team will continue their journey to face Togo in the coming days.
